Gluconolactone

Gluconolactone — a polyhydroxy acid (PHA) derived from glucose that gently exfoliates the skin's surface while attracting and holding water. Its larger molecular size means it penetrates more slowly than traditional alpha-hydroxy acids, making it a milder option often chosen for sensitive or reactive skin.

Key points

  • Gluconolactone is classified as a polyhydroxy acid, a next-generation relative of alpha-hydroxy acids like glycolic and lactic acid.
  • Its larger molecular structure limits deep penetration, which is associated with less stinging and irritation than smaller AHAs.
  • It also acts as a humectant, binding moisture to help support the skin barrier while it exfoliates.
  • Gluconolactone offers mild antioxidant activity and is frequently paired with other PHAs such as lactobionic acid.

Is gluconolactone suitable for sensitive skin?

Its large molecular size slows penetration and generally causes less irritation than glycolic or lactic acid, which is why it is often selected for sensitive or easily reactive skin. As with any exfoliant, patch testing first is a sensible precaution.

Does gluconolactone increase sun sensitivity?

Exfoliating acids can make skin more responsive to UV light, so daily broad-spectrum sunscreen is recommended when using gluconolactone. Some data suggest PHAs are gentler in this respect than traditional AHAs, but sun protection is still advised.
